摘要: 当我们选择使用Python来进行Linux系统管理,那么就免不了会在Python代码中对压缩包进行处理,包括创建压缩包、解压、获取压缩包中的文件列表等 tarfile Python的tarfile标准库提供了tar命令提供的功能,我们可以使用它创建一个压缩或非压缩的tar包 tarfile最常用的函 阅读全文
posted @ 2018-11-10 15:45 sellsa 阅读(285) 评论(0) 推荐(0) 编辑
摘要: 使用Python进行Linux系统管理与运维总是免不了在Python代码中执行shell命令、启动子进程,并捕获命令的输出和退出状态。而subprocess模块就可以实现, 它最早是在python2.4版本中引入中。 call call函数的返回值是命令的退出状态码,工程师可以通过退出状态码判命令是 阅读全文
posted @ 2018-11-10 14:29 sellsa 阅读(258) 评论(0) 推荐(0) 编辑